Rayman & Street Fighter yea, but I have to say Cubic Ninja is a pile of poop. I don't care that there isn't 3D, it's the controls. I regret looking into it more before I got it... Don't expect the controls to be tight like in Tilt to Live or anything. The gravity doesn't take effect unless you tilt the 3DS a ton, and even then, he starts out slow. So basically it's frustrating to control it at a point where he's NOT just clunking back and forth between walls.
